Fontana is a city in west San Bernardino County (east San Bernardino County is adjacent to the states of Nevada and of Arizona). Fontana is mostly comprised of working class housing; it has a racially & ethnically mixed population. It also has much more street gang and street drug activity than most folks would want. Speaking of gangs, Fontana is the birthplace of a famous old gang...the Hell's Angels. Speaking of birthplace, Kaiser Permanente Health Care began in Fontana during World War II; originally started as Employee Health for the large Kaiser Steel Mill. When the Kaiser Steel Mill closed in the early '80's, it caused a substantial down-turn in the local economy. Parts of town became very crime-ridden, especially in the redneck "Fontucky" area. The closed-down steel plant was later used for the location shots in the film, "Terminator 2". The closed steel plant was dismantled & shipped to China to be reassembled for steel production in that country. The California Speedway was built by Roger Penske on the old Steel Mill grounds...it regularly is used for NASCAR events.
